400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> word > 文章详情

matlab2019a用什么word

作者:路由通
|
220人看过
发布时间:2026-02-01 00:02:52
标签:
本文深入探讨了MATLAB R2019a与各类文字处理软件协同工作的核心问题。文章系统分析了MATLAB内置的发布功能、实时脚本的交互特性,并重点剖析了其与微软Office Word(微软Office文字处理软件)的深度集成方案。同时,文章也全面评估了其他替代方案,如LaTeX(拉泰赫排版系统)和开源办公软件,并提供了基于工作流需求、文档质量、团队协作等多维度的软件选择策略与最佳实践指南,旨在帮助用户高效完成从技术计算到专业文档撰写的全过程。
matlab2019a用什么word

       对于广大科研人员、工程师以及学生而言,MATLAB R2019a(矩阵实验室2019a版)是一个功能强大的技术计算环境。然而,将其中复杂的算法、精美的图表和严谨的分析结果,转化为一份逻辑清晰、格式规范、可供发表或汇报的文档,是工作流程中至关重要的一环。这就引出了一个常见且实际的问题:完成计算分析后,我们应当使用什么文字处理软件来撰写最终报告或论文?是依赖MATLAB自身,还是寻求外部专业软件的帮助?本文将为您进行一次全面而深入的剖析。

       理解核心需求:从计算到文档的跨越

       在讨论具体软件之前,我们必须明确将MATLAB工作成果文档化的核心需求。这通常包括:代码与运行结果的完整呈现、图表的高质量嵌入、公式的规范排版、文档结构的清晰管理,以及最终的格式调整以满足特定出版或提交要求。不同的工作场景,如撰写学术论文、制作技术报告、准备教学材料或进行内部汇报,对文档的形式和质量要求各不相同。

       方案一:善用MATLAB自身的强大发布功能

       MATLAB R2019a并非只是一个“计算器”,它内置了相当完善的文档生成工具。对于许多用户,尤其是希望快速分享可复现分析过程的场景,这可能是最直接高效的方案。其核心工具是“实时脚本”。实时脚本文件(扩展名为“.mlx”)允许您将代码、输出结果(包括图表)、格式化文本乃至方程混合编辑在一个交互式文档中。您可以分段执行代码,结果(包括动态更新的图表)会直接嵌入在代码块旁边,形成流畅的叙事流。完成编辑后,您可以直接将实时脚本发布为多种格式。

       通过“发布”选项卡,您可以将脚本或实时脚本一键输出为超文本标记语言网页文件、可移植文档格式文件,或者微软Office PowerPoint(微软Office演示文稿)格式。虽然发布功能不直接生成微软Office Word文档,但生成的可移植文档格式文件具有通用性强、格式固定的优点,非常适合作为最终报告提交。此外,发布的超文本标记语言网页交互性良好,便于在线分享。对于内部技术交流或需要高度可复现性的文档,此方案优势明显。

       方案二:与微软Office Word深度集成与协作

       当文档需要符合严格的学术或商业模板、进行复杂的文字排版、处理大量非技术性文本,或需要多人协作修订时,专业文字处理软件几乎是不可或缺的。在这方面,微软Office Word凭借其极高的普及率和强大的功能,成为与MATLAB搭配的首选之一。MATLAB R2019a提供了多种与之协作的途径。

       最基础的方式是“复制粘贴”。您可以将MATLAB图形窗口中的图表复制为“图元文件”或“位图”,然后粘贴到Word中。对于数据表格,可以从MATLAB工作区变量复制,或以纯文本形式粘贴到Word中再调整格式。这种方式简单灵活,但图表和数据的可更新性差,一旦MATLAB中的源数据或代码修改,Word中的内容需要手动更新。

       更高级的集成方式是使用MATLAB的“笔记本”功能。请注意,此“笔记本”并非指实时脚本,而是一个较旧的、基于微软Office的组件。它允许您在Word文档中直接创建和运行MATLAB代码单元,结果(包括文本输出和图形)将直接嵌入文档。这为创建动态报告提供了可能。然而,该功能在较新版本的MATLAB和Office中可能面临兼容性问题,且设置相对复杂,用户需要自行评估其稳定性。

       最受推崇的专业工作流是“生成-嵌入-排版”分离模式。即在MATLAB中编写代码、生成分析结果,并将最终确定的图表以高分辨率、矢量格式(如增强型图元文件或可缩放矢量图形)导出保存。然后,在Word文档中插入这些图像文件,并利用Word强大的排版功能进行图文混排、样式设置、目录生成等。这种模式兼顾了MATLAB的计算优势和Word的排版优势,产出的文档质量高,且源图易于管理。

       方案三:面向学术出版的黄金搭档——LaTeX

       对于有高阶排版需求,特别是撰写学术论文、学位论文或书籍的用户,拉泰赫排版系统是无法忽视的选择。拉泰赫以其卓越的排版质量,尤其是对数学公式的精美处理而闻名。MATLAB与拉泰赫的协作可以非常优雅。

       您可以在MATLAB中将图表导出为可缩放矢量图形或封装的PostScript等矢量格式,这些格式在拉泰赫文档中能够无损缩放,保持印刷级清晰度。MATLAB的图形系统可以轻松设置字体、线条粗细等属性,以匹配拉泰赫文档的风格。对于数据表格,可以将MATLAB矩阵输出为拉泰赫表格代码,直接复制到拉泰赫源文件中。许多顶级学术期刊和学位论文模板都要求或推荐使用拉泰赫投稿,因此掌握此工作流对科研人员极具价值。

       方案四:开源与免费办公软件的兼容性考量

       除了微软Office,开源办公套件(如LibreOffice Writer)和WPS Office等也是常见的文字处理选择。MATLAB与这些软件的协作,主要依赖于通用文件格式的交换。

       基本工作流与前述类似:从MATLAB导出通用格式的图表(如可移植网络图形、可移植文档格式、可缩放矢量图形),将数据导出为逗号分隔值文件或纯文本,然后在开源办公软件中导入和排版。这些软件通常能很好地支持这些通用格式。需要注意的是,如果使用MATLAB的“发布”功能生成微软Office格式,在开源软件中打开可能出现细微的格式错位。因此,若以开源软件为主要编辑环境,建议优先采用导出通用媒体文件再插入的方式,或直接发布为可移植文档格式。

       图表输出的关键:格式选择与质量控制

       无论选择哪种文字处理软件,从MATLAB输出高质量的图表都是保证最终文档专业性的关键。在图形窗口的“文件”菜单下选择“另存为”,或在代码中使用“打印”或“导出图形”函数时,您会面临多种格式选择。

       对于需要印刷或高清展示的文档,矢量格式是首选。增强型图元文件在Windows系统下与Office系列软件兼容性极佳,插入Word后仍可无损缩放和部分编辑。可缩放矢量图形是一种基于可扩展标记语言的开放矢量格式,被现代文字处理软件广泛支持,在拉泰赫中表现尤其出色,且文件尺寸相对较小。对于包含大量数据点或复杂三维图形的图表,若矢量文件过大,则可选择高分辨率(如每英寸300点或600点)的位图格式,如可移植网络图形或标签图像文件格式,以在文件大小和清晰度间取得平衡。

       数据与表格的迁移策略

       除了图表,将MATLAB中的数值结果、数据表格迁移到文档中也是常见需求。对于小型表格,可以直接复制工作区变量视图中的内容,粘贴到Word或拉泰赫编辑器中。对于结构化、规整的数据,更推荐使用“写表格”等函数,将矩阵或表数据写入逗号分隔值文件。生成的逗号分隔值文件可以被Word、Excel(微软Office电子表格)或开源办公软件直接打开或导入,方便进行进一步的整理、计算或图表制作。这种方式保持了数据的原始精度和结构。

       公式与数学符号的处理

       技术文档中经常包含数学公式。在MATLAB实时脚本中,您可以使用拉泰赫语法插入行内或独立公式,这在其发布的超文本标记语言或可移植文档格式中渲染效果很好。但如果要将这些公式转移到Word中,直接复制可能无法保留格式。

       一个有效的方法是:在MATLAB中需要展示公式的地方,可以用注释或文本框形式写出公式的拉泰赫代码。然后,在Word中,可以使用其内置的“公式编辑器”(支持拉泰赫输入模式)重新输入。对于拉泰赫文档,则可以直接粘贴MATLAB注释中的拉泰赫公式代码。虽然多了一步手动输入,但这确保了公式在所有平台和最终输出格式中的正确性与美观度。

       自动化与批处理:提升效率的高级技巧

       当需要定期生成内容相似但数据不同的报告时,自动化脚本可以节省大量时间。MATLAB的“报表生成器”工具箱为此提供了强大支持。它允许您创建基于模板的报告,自动将工作区数据、图表填充到预定义的Word或超文本标记语言模板中,并批量生成最终文档。

       即使不使用专门的工具箱,您也可以编写MATLAB脚本,自动执行数据分析和图形生成,并调用系统命令或利用文件操作函数,将指定格式的图表保存到特定文件夹。然后,您可以配合Word的“邮件合并”功能,或编写简单的宏,将这些元素自动组装进文档。对于拉泰赫,可以编写脚本直接生成包含最新图表文件名和表格数据的拉泰赫代码片段。

       版本兼容性与协作注意事项

       在团队协作环境中,需要考虑MATLAB与文字处理软件的版本兼容性。尽量使用通用、稳定的文件格式进行交换,如可移植文档格式用于文档审阅,可缩放矢量图形或高分辨率可移植网络图形用于图表,逗号分隔值用于数据。避免依赖特定版本的高级交互功能(如旧的“笔记本”功能)。明确团队内的软件使用规范和文件交接标准,可以避免许多不必要的麻烦。

       云协作与在线文档的兴起

       随着云办公的普及,谷歌文档等在线协作工具也被用于技术文档撰写。与开源办公软件类似,与这些在线工具的协作主要依靠导入通用格式。您可以将MATLAB输出的图表图像和数据处理后,上传并插入到在线文档中。虽然在线工具在复杂公式排版和高级样式控制上可能不如桌面软件强大,但其无与伦比的实时协作能力,对于需要多人同时编辑和评论的文档项目是一个重要优势。

       综合决策:如何选择最适合您的“Word”

       经过以上分析,我们可以看出,并不存在一个适用于所有场景的“最佳”答案。选择取决于您的具体需求:如果追求快速、可交互、可复现,MATLAB的实时脚本及发布功能是首选。如果需要进行严格的正式排版、团队协作,并拥有最广泛的软件生态支持,微软Office Word是可靠的选择。如果目标是顶级学术出版,拉泰赫排版系统是专业之选。如果预算有限或崇尚开源,开源办公软件搭配通用文件格式是完全可行的方案。在实际工作中,也常常会组合使用多种工具。

       最佳实践流程总结

       最后,我们总结一个兼顾效率与质量的最佳实践流程供您参考。首先,在MATLAB实时脚本中完成全部的计算、分析和初步的图表生成与解释,这保证了工作流程的可追溯性。然后,将最终定稿的图表以矢量格式(增强型图元文件或可缩放矢量图形)导出至专用文件夹。接着,根据目标文档要求,在选定的文字处理软件(Word、拉泰赫等)中,利用样式功能进行专业排版,并插入导出的图表。对于数据,使用逗号分隔值文件进行交换。定期保存各个阶段的文件,并做好版本管理。通过这样清晰、模块化的流程,您就能高效地将MATLAB R2019a的强大计算能力,转化为一份令人印象深刻的专业文档。

下一篇 : 硅是什么东西
相关文章
什么是背光照明
背光照明是一种将光源置于显示面板或透光材料后方,以实现均匀光线投射的技术。它广泛应用于液晶显示器、广告灯箱、建筑装饰及汽车仪表盘等领域。其核心在于通过导光板、反射膜、扩散膜等组件,将点或线光源转化为面光源,从而提升视觉清晰度与舒适度。随着发光二极管与微光学技术的发展,背光照明在能效、色彩表现及薄型化设计上持续突破,成为现代光电产业的关键支撑。
2026-02-01 00:02:46
297人看过
什么是word多文档操作窗口
在当今快节奏的办公环境中,高效处理多个文档是提升工作效率的关键。微软的Word软件内置的“多文档操作窗口”功能,正是为此而设计的强大工具。它允许用户在一个主界面内同时打开、查看并编辑多个文档,通过便捷的窗口排列与切换,实现跨文档的内容比对、复制粘贴与协同工作。本文将深入剖析这一功能的核心概念、详细操作方法与高级应用技巧,帮助您彻底掌握这一提升文档处理效率的利器。
2026-02-01 00:01:58
373人看过
xrv导航多少钱
对于许多东风本田XR-V车主而言,为爱车升级一套好用的导航系统是提升驾驶体验的关键。导航的“价格”并非一个简单的数字,它背后涵盖了原厂配件、第三方品牌、功能集成度以及安装服务等多个维度。本文将为您深入剖析XR-V导航系统的各类选择,从千元内的基础屏幕更换到集成高级驾驶辅助的智能车机,详尽解读其成本构成与性价比,助您做出最明智的决策。
2026-02-01 00:01:55
267人看过
手机分多少种
手机的分类方式多元且复杂,远非简单的品牌或价格区分。本文将系统性地从技术演进、核心硬件、操作系统、功能定位、外观形态、网络制式、安全等级、特殊用途、新兴概念以及市场细分等十二个核心维度,深入剖析手机的多种类别。文章旨在为您提供一个全面、专业且实用的分类图谱,帮助您在纷繁复杂的手机市场中,建立清晰的认知框架,理解每一类产品的设计初衷与适用场景。
2026-02-01 00:01:51
175人看过
如何冷焊
冷焊作为一种无需外部热源即可实现金属连接的固态焊接技术,在精密制造与修复领域应用广泛。本文将系统阐述冷焊的基本原理、核心工艺步骤、适用材料范围、关键设备与耗材选择、操作安全规范以及常见问题解决方案,旨在为从业者与爱好者提供一份从理论到实践的详尽指南,助力掌握这项高效连接技术。
2026-02-01 00:01:44
257人看过
excel筛选照片为什么为乱
本文深入剖析在微软Excel(Microsoft Excel)中筛选照片时出现显示混乱问题的十二个关键成因。从文件路径引用失效、单元格格式冲突,到对象嵌入方式差异及软件版本兼容性等,文章将逐一进行技术性解读。同时,提供一系列行之有效的预防措施与解决方案,旨在帮助用户从根本上理解和规避此类问题,提升数据处理效率。
2026-02-01 00:01:14
232人看过